The amount of ADH that is released by the posterior pituitary glands varies with |
Blood osmotic pressure |
|
When one hormone oppose the action of another hormone it is called an |
Antagonistic effect |
|
Which of the following is not a common method of stimulating hormone secretion from an endocrine cell? |
Mechanical stretching of the endocrine cell |
|
Which of the following pairs of hormones are released by the posterior pituitary gland? |
Oxytocin and antidiuretic hormone |
|
Which of the following hormones opposes the action of parathyroid hormone? |
Calcitonin |
|
Which of the following hormones are released a response to decrease in blood glucose concentration? |
Glucagon |
|
Which of the following interior Pituitary hormone stimulates the gonads to secrete progesterone and or testosterone? |
Luteinizing hormone |
